A day devoted to dialogue, discussion and ideas.
About
This event is focused on thinking about the relationship between art and education and the social function of art. Hosted by the Freelands Foundation the day will feature a variety of talks, presentations, provocations, films, conversations and performances that address some of the key issues facing art, education and society today. Including Michael Craig-Martin, Mark Wallinger, Amila Ramovic (from Ars Aevi, Sarajevo), Alistair Hudson (MIMA), Caro Howell (Foundling Museum), Peter Liversidge, “Fully Awake” (a documentary about Black Mountain College), Room 13, The Big Draw, and many more.
